快速輸入(簡單版)
#include<cstdio> #include<bitset> using namespace std; #define nc getchar int n,q; bitset<1002> S[10002]; /*快速輸入*/ inline int red(){ int res=0,f=1;char ch=nc(); while (ch<'0'||'9'<ch) {if (ch=='-') f=-f;ch=nc();} while ('0'<=ch&&ch<='9') res=res*10+ch-48,ch=nc(); return res*f; } int main(){ n=red(); for (int i=1;i<=n;i++) for (int j=1,k=red();j<=k;j++) S[red()].set(i); q=red(); while (q--){ int i=red(),j=red(); if ((S[i]&S[j]).any()) printf("Yes\n");else printf("No\n"); } return 0; }
相關推薦
快速輸入(簡單版)
#include<cstdio> #include<bitset> using namespace std; #define nc getchar int n,q; bitset<1002> S[10002]; /*快速輸入*/ inline int red()
luogu P3808 【模板】AC自動機(簡單版)
重復 數組 max space length range spa truct ron 題目背景 這是一道簡單的AC自動機模板題。 用於檢測正確性以及算法常數。 為了防止卡OJ,在保證正確的基礎上只有兩組數據,請不要惡意提交。 管理員提示:本題數據內有重復的單詞,且重
AC自動機(簡單版)
log ble mes i++ ++ printf family 16px pre 覺得AC自動機怪簡單是怎麽回事?(可能題太裸了) 原題鏈接:https://www.luogu.org/problemnew/show/P3808 網上講AC自動機和tire樹講的比我好的d
AndroidStudio中導入module(簡單版)
des col 是把 constrain rate 文件信息 depend core name 1.把要導入成Mudle的項目修改成符合Library的格式 修改該項目中bulid.gradle文件中第一行代碼 把 apply plugin: ‘com.andr
部分和問題(簡單版)
out 用法 main 個數 int n) 意思 OS AC 正式開始學習dfs的用法,突然發現以前不能做的問題原來是深度優先問題; 練手題很簡單,大概意思就是在就是一系列數中是否能找出幾個數相加,使結果等於一個給定的數 1 #include<iostream&g
jmeter分布式壓測(簡單版)
否則 如何 就是 jmeter linux ima 安裝 測試的 .cn 需要使用jmeter模擬大並發的情況時,單臺壓測機不能滿足需求,可進行分布式壓測。 簡單來說就是,多臺機器同時安裝jmeter,選擇一臺機器作為調度機,其他作為壓力機。進行相應的配置後,就可以
「LuoguP3808」 【模板】AC自動機(簡單版)
取數據 length 默認 是個 www str sum 題目 turn 題目背景 通過套取數據而直接“打表”過題者,是作弊行為,發現即棕名。 這是一道簡單的AC自動機模板題。 用於檢測正確性以及算法常數。 為了防止卡OJ,在保證正確的基
python 每日一練之0004題➕file方法(簡單版)
前文 前幾天考試太多一直沒時間寫今天繼續 正文 路漫漫~今天做的第四題發現好像是蠻簡單的,但是看網上大佬們選擇的方法都是正則表示式,。。。我這裡貼出一個簡單的方法吧。為那些看不懂正則的小白們貼一貼 # -*- coding: utf-8 -*- def main(words): with
S2.1 修復影象小程式(簡單版)
用OpenCV自帶的inpaint()演示 CV_EXPORTS_W void inpaint( InputArray src, InputArray inpaintMask, OutputArray dst, double inpaintRad
前端演算法之快速排序(JS版)
快排 1.基本原理:快速排序的基本思想:通過一趟排序將待排記錄分隔成獨立的兩部分,其中一部分記錄的關鍵字均比另一部分的關鍵字小,則可分別對這兩部分記錄繼續進行排序,以達到整個序列有序。 2.演算法實現: <1>.從數列中挑出一個元素,稱為 “基準”(pivot);
NodeJs 實現 WebSocket 即時通訊(簡單版)
服務端程式碼 var ws = require("nodejs-websocket"); console.log("開始建立連線...") var game1 = null,game2 = null , game1Ready = false , game2Read
【模板】AC自動機(簡單版)
clas size ont %d style sta using tdi pop 題目背景 通過套取數據而直接“打表”過題者,是作弊行為,發現即棕名。 這是一道簡單的AC自動機模板題。 用於檢測正確性以及算法常數。 為了防止卡OJ,在保證正確的基礎上只有兩組數據,請不要惡
java實現各種排序演算法(包括氣泡排序,選擇排序,插入排序,快速排序(簡潔版))及效能測試
1、氣泡排序是排序裡面最簡單的了,但效能也最差,數量小的時候還可以,數量一多,是非常慢的。 它的時間複雜度是O(n*n),空間複雜度是O(1) 程式碼如下,很好理解。 public static void bubbleSort(int[] arr)
Spring Boot配置neo4j(簡單版)
圖資料庫的開發已經變得越來越流行,與springBoot結合也是很正常,在很早前就已經發布了相關Lib,但是當前網上的Spring Boot整合neo4j都極其複雜,也導致了本人在開發過程中耗費很長時間,顧寫下這個文章幫助大眾理順neo4j整合。只需要簡單六步,順序按照編寫
Windows C語言 UDP程式設計 server端(伺服器、客戶端)--初級(簡單版)
UDP協議全稱是使用者資料報協議[1] ,在網路中它與TCP協議一樣用於處理資料包,是一種無連線的協議。在OSI模型中,在第四層——傳輸層,處於IP協議的上一層。UDP有不提供資料包分組、組裝和不能對資料包進行排序的缺點,也就是說,當報文傳送之後,是無法得知其
氣泡排序(簡單版)
1 <!DOCTYPE html> 2 <html> 3 <head lang="en"> 4 <meta charset="UTF-8"> 5 <title></title> 6 </head&g
桶排序 原理(簡單版)
在我們生活的這個世界中到處都是被排序過的。站隊的時候會按照身高排序,考試的名次需要按照分數排序,網上購物的時候會按照價格排序,電子郵箱中的郵件按照時間排序……總之很多東西都需要排序,可以說排序是無處不在。現在我們舉個具體的例子來介紹一下排序演算法。 首先出場的我們的主人公
微信小程式 | 模板訊息(簡單版)
js Page({ data: { openid:"", session_key:"", access_token:"", }, onLoad: f
學習與職業規劃——機器學習的學習路徑和職業規劃(簡單版)
第三章 機器學習的職業規劃 一、含義與方法 1、本文所說的“職業規劃”是指經過對自我的認知,和行業,公司,職業的認知,確定一個或者幾個工作目標,並進行相應的差距分析和提升的過程。 2、職業規劃可以理解為一個匹配的過程;將個人和眾多的備選職位進行匹配。按照傳統的職業相
dom4j解析xml檔案的步驟(簡單版)
直接上程式碼: 《xml中 的檔案程式碼》<?xml version="1.0" encoding="UTF-8"?>/index.jsp/index.jsp《解析步驟》public static void parser() throws DocumentExc